We don't hear from DMV emcee and My City vetMuggsy Malone often - he's in the quality over quantity camp - but when we do the results are usually raw, uncut dopeness. Fresh off dropping "32 Bars of Truth", Muggsy's re-uping with his brand new joint "One Thousand Percent". Take that all you rappers who think giving 110% is working hard.
This isn't your usual rappity rap flow over a soul sample beat. By the time Muggsy's done he's referenced everyone from David Koresh to the Stone Temple Pilots to Moses. Word. I'm officially stoked to hear both his upcoming album, Dedication, Determination & Discipline, dropping in 2012, and his The Consistency mixtape, coming soon.
As an added bonus that Drum Machine beat's so dope I had to track down the original: Los' "Vintage Rolls Royce Interior". I'd never heard Los before, but I'm digging him too. It's played out to do some "who did it best?" comparison, and Muggsy's style (high caliber) and Los' style (extra punchline) are too different to really make it work, so let's just dig two emcees going in over a stellar beat.
